首页
/ Hugging Face智能体认证实战指南:从入门到专业的完整路径

Hugging Face智能体认证实战指南:从入门到专业的完整路径

2026-04-03 08:59:00作者:裘晴惠Vivianne

一、价值定位:为什么智能体认证是AI开发者的必备 credential

在AI技术爆发的今天,智能体(Agents)已从概念走向产业落地,成为连接大语言模型与实际应用的核心桥梁。Hugging Face作为全球领先的开源AI平台,其推出的智能体课程认证体系不仅是技能水平的官方背书,更是进入AI应用开发领域的"通行证"。

对于初级开发者,这一认证意味着系统掌握智能体基础理论与工具链;对于专业人士,它代表着对前沿智能体架构的深度理解;而对于企业而言,持有认证的开发者能够快速构建符合行业标准的智能体应用,显著降低项目落地风险。

自测清单

  • 你能否清晰阐述智能体与传统程序的本质区别?
  • 了解Hugging Face生态中构建智能体的核心工具链吗?
  • 是否明确不同认证等级对应的职业发展路径?

二、知识图谱:智能体技术的核心架构与关键概念

智能体基础架构解析

💡 智能体定义
定义:具备自主决策能力,能通过工具与环境交互的AI系统
应用场景:自动化客服、代码生成助手、科研数据分析等需要动态决策的场景

智能体的核心架构包含四个相互作用的模块:感知系统(Perception)、决策引擎(Decision Engine)、行动执行器(Action Executor)和记忆系统(Memory)。这四个模块形成"观察-思考-行动"的闭环循环,使智能体能够处理复杂任务。

底层原理层面,智能体区别于传统程序的关键在于其动态决策能力——它能基于环境反馈调整策略,而非严格遵循预设流程。这种特性使智能体特别适合处理不确定性高、需要多步骤推理的任务。

LLM与智能体的协同机制

💡 LLM作为智能体大脑
定义:大语言模型为智能体提供自然语言理解、推理和规划能力
应用场景:复杂问题拆解、多步骤任务规划、自然语言交互界面

LLM在智能体中扮演"认知核心"角色,负责理解任务目标、生成推理步骤、选择适当工具。与传统AI系统相比,基于LLM的智能体具有更强的上下文理解能力和泛化能力,但也面临推理可靠性和计算效率的挑战。

常见误区:认为智能体只是LLM的简单应用。实际上,优秀的智能体设计需要平衡LLM的推理能力与专用工具的执行效率,形成1+1>2的协同效应。

工具集成与行动机制

💡 智能体工具系统
定义:连接智能体与外部世界的接口集合,包括API调用、数据处理、环境交互等能力
应用场景:网络搜索、文件操作、数据库查询、代码执行等外部资源访问

工具系统是智能体扩展能力边界的关键。一个设计良好的工具系统应具备:标准化接口、错误处理机制、权限控制和性能监控。在Hugging Face生态中,smolagents库提供了工具注册、调用和结果解析的完整框架。

自测清单

  • 能否画出智能体的核心架构图并解释各组件作用?
  • 理解LLM推理能力与智能体决策质量的关系吗?
  • 知道如何为智能体设计安全可靠的工具调用流程吗?

三、实战路径:从基础认证到专业应用的落地步骤

认证准备:环境搭建与学习资源配置

▶️ 开发环境配置

  1. 克隆课程仓库:git clone https://gitcode.com/GitHub_Trending/ag/agents-course
  2. 进入项目目录:cd agents-course
  3. 安装依赖:pip install -r requirements.txt(如无requirements.txt,可使用uv工具安装:uv install

▶️ 学习路径规划 基础认证聚焦Unit 1核心内容,建议学习周期为2-3周,每日投入2-3小时。完整认证需额外完成实践项目和挑战任务,总学习周期约4-6周。

性能优化建议:使用虚拟环境隔离项目依赖,定期清理缓存以保持环境整洁;对计算资源有限的开发者,可使用Google Colab完成实践环节。

基础认证攻坚:核心知识与测验策略

▶️ 知识重点突破

  1. 智能体基础概念(20%):定义、类型与应用场景
  2. LLM与智能体架构(30%):消息传递机制、特殊标记使用
  3. 工具调用流程(30%):工具定义、参数传递、结果解析
  4. 工作流程设计(20%):思考-行动-观察循环实现

▶️ 测验准备策略

  • 完成单元测验quiz1.mdx和quiz2.mdx,确保正确率达到85%以上
  • 重点复习"智能体步骤与结构"和"工具使用"章节
  • 利用课程提供的dummy-agent-library进行模拟测试

常见误区:过度死记硬背概念而忽视实践。建议通过构建简单智能体(如天气查询机器人)来巩固理论知识。

完整认证实践:项目开发与技能整合

▶️ 项目开发流程

  1. 需求分析:明确智能体的应用场景和核心功能
  2. 架构设计:选择合适的工具链和LLM模型
  3. 实现阶段:基于smolagents库构建核心功能
  4. 测试优化:进行功能测试和性能调优
  5. 文档编写:创建清晰的使用说明和API文档

▶️ 实战案例:文档分析智能体 这个智能体能够自动分析学术论文PDF,提取关键观点并生成总结。通过这个项目,你将掌握:

  • PDF解析工具的集成方法
  • 长文本处理的分块策略
  • 结果可视化展示技巧

技能迁移路径:此项目中学习的文档处理能力可迁移至多种场景,如法律合同分析、技术文档摘要、病历分析等专业领域应用开发。

自测清单

  • 能否独立完成开发环境的搭建与配置?
  • 掌握基础认证的核心考点和测验技巧吗?
  • 能够设计并实现一个完整的智能体应用吗?

四、进阶资源:持续提升的学习生态与社区支持

官方学习资源体系

🔗 核心课程材料

  • 基础理论:units/en/unit1/
  • 框架实践:units/en/unit2/
  • 高级应用:units/en/unit3/agentic-rag/

🔗 工具文档

  • smolagents库:units/en/unit2/smolagents/
  • LangGraph框架:units/en/unit2/langgraph/
  • LlamaIndex集成:units/en/unit2/llama-index/

社区生态与实践机会

Hugging Face社区提供了丰富的学习资源和交流渠道。通过参与以下活动,你可以加速技能提升:

  • 社区讨论:通过Discord频道交流学习经验(units/en/unit0/discord101.mdx)
  • 代码审查:提交你的项目到社区仓库获取反馈
  • 定期直播:参与线上研讨会了解最新技术动态(units/en/communication/live1.mdx)

职业发展与技能深化

获得认证后,建议通过以下路径持续提升:

  1. 技术深度:深入研究智能体的评估方法(units/en/bonus-unit2/)
  2. 领域专精:选择特定应用领域(如医疗、金融)深耕
  3. 开源贡献:为Hugging Face生态系统贡献代码或文档
  4. 教学相长:在社区分享你的学习经验和项目案例

技能迁移路径分析:智能体开发中培养的系统设计能力、工具集成经验和问题拆解思维,可无缝迁移至机器人开发、自动化测试、流程优化等多个领域,为职业发展提供广阔空间。

自测清单

  • 知道如何利用官方资源解决技术问题吗?
  • 了解社区贡献的途径和方法吗?
  • 有清晰的技能深化和职业发展规划吗?

通过本指南,你已掌握Hugging Face智能体认证的完整路径。记住,认证只是起点,真正的价值在于将智能体技术应用到实际问题中,创造解决方案。现在就开始你的智能体开发之旅,开启AI应用开发的新篇章。

登录后查看全文
热门项目推荐
相关项目推荐